Output 21f8a74f4d683e2173485196af228203f8c374071c66c3c101073b0ca5647707:0

value
2032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82a333767ff89c82c0bf5d1893792bc999ff5da3 OP_EQUAL
address
3DbmGtSz9Yfjypncm9syN1Sur7LYxX1mh5
transaction
21f8a74f4d683e2173485196af228203f8c374071c66c3c101073b0ca5647707
confirmations
156418
spent
true